New York City secured a record $31 million penalty against landlords Karan Singh and Rajmattie Persaud for neglecting two Bronx apartment complexes. The penalty addresses years of tenant complaints regarding unsafe conditions like broken elevators, vermin, and lack of heat and hot water at Robert Fulton Terrace and Fordham Towers. The decision has drawn online criticism questioning the targeting of Indian-origin landlords, though Mayor Mamdani stated the owners were on the "Worst Landlord" list due to numerous violations.
